What Is Sports Medicine?

Sports medicine helps active individuals stay healthy, enhance performance, and manage or prevent injuries connected to sports or physical activity. It includes care for everything from sprains and fractures to long-term tendonitis.

Signs You Need Physical Therapy for Your Sports Injury

Most athletes deal with occasional bumps and soreness, which can often be managed at home using safe over-the-counter options or the classic RICE Method.

However, delaying treatment for more serious injuries and hoping they just “go away” will usually make the injury worse and make your recovery time longer. Here are some signs that it’s time to seek care from a professional Ladue, MO physical therapy clinic:

  • Severe or persistent pain that increases with movement
  • Swelling that stays the same or gets worse
  • A joint that doesn’t look normal
  • A feeling of instability or a joint that might “give out”
  • Inability to comfortably stand or walk on the injured area
  • Difficulty moving the joint through its normal range
  • A popping, snapping, or grinding feeling during the injury
  • Bruising that expands or becomes very dark
  • Loss of strength, tingling, or numbness
  • Dizziness or mental fog after a head impact
  • Any limitation that prevents normal movement or activity

If these symptoms match what you’re experiencing, they may reflect an underlying injury, so reaching out to a physical therapist in Ladue, MO is important.

How We Use Sports Medicine to Treat Injuries in Ladue, MO

At Axes, we design your sports medicine treatment plan around your body, your activity level, and your goals. Our Ladue, MO physical therapists use each service to help reduce pain, improve how you move, and support a safe return to sports and daily life.

Physical Therapy & Rehabilitation

  • Manual therapy — Manual, hands-on work aimed at easing pain, improving flexibility, and releasing muscle tension.
  • Joint mobilization — Targeted techniques to improve joint motion and comfort after injury or immobility.
  • Soft tissue mobilization — Targeted pressure to reduce muscle knots, scar tissue, and tension.
  • Therapeutic exercise — Strengthening, stretching, and functional movements designed for your sport.
  • Neuromuscular re-education — Drills and exercises that restore coordination, balance, and stability.
  • Gait analysis and motion analysis — Looks closely at how you walk, run, or move to find issues affecting comfort or performance.

Pain Relief & Recovery Techniques

  • Dry needling — Thin needles release trigger points and reduce muscle tension.
  • Blood flow restriction (BFR) — A way to gain strength and muscle using lighter weights and controlled blood flow.
  • IASTM (Instrument-Assisted Soft Tissue Mobilization) — Special instruments used to address stiff or restricted soft tissue.
  • Cupping therapy — Suction cups are used to lift soft tissue, promote circulation, and reduce tension.
  • Electrical stimulation — A modality that can calm pain and help muscles fire more effectively.
  • Ultrasound therapy — A treatment that applies sound-wave energy to aid tissue recovery.
  • Cryotherapy and heat therapy — Cold and heat used to decrease pain, swelling, or stiffness.

Performance & Return-to-Play Training

  • Strength and conditioning programs — Programs designed to improve strength, stamina, and overall physical capacity.
  • Plyometric training — Explosive movement training to improve power and reaction speed.
  • Agility and change-of-direction work — Improves speed, balance, and reaction time.
  • Sport-specific movement training — Practice that imitates game or performance situations for your sport.
  • Return-to-sport testing — Assessments to check if your body is prepared for full-speed play.

Injury Prevention & Movement Optimization

  • Movement screenings — Looks for movement problems that may raise your risk of getting hurt.
  • Technique analysis — Assesses your technique so you can move more efficiently and safely.
  • Warm-up and mobility programs — Routines designed to prepare your body, improve mobility, and prevent injuries.
  • Load management education — Helps you balance training, rest, and recovery to avoid overuse injuries.

How Sports Medicine Reduces Your Risk of Future Injuries

Beyond helping you recover, sports medicine is a powerful way to lower your risk of getting hurt again. Our Ladue, MO sports medicine providers evaluate how you move, how your body handles load, and what may be contributing to injury, then work with you to improve strength, stability, and mechanics.

  • Movement and flexibility screenings to identify imbalances or weak points.
  • Sport-specific strength and conditioning that prepares your body for the demands of your activity.
  • Technique and biomechanics coaching to improve form and mechanics, lowering stress on key areas.
  • Load management guidance to help you balance practice, competition, and recovery without overloading your body.
  • Warm-up and mobility programs tailored to your sport to improve performance and reduce risk.
